4. There could be a temporary outage/server issue
This error can appear due to a temporary outage. If that’s the case you may wait for some time to see if the server is back up and working.
Alternatively, you can try to access their notebooks via OneNote.com.

To use Staff Notebook, go to your class team, navigate to the General channel and click on the Staff Notebook tab where you can edit the existing pages or add new ones.
To duplicate notebooks in OneNote, navigate to the EDU Notebooks tab, right-click on the notebook you want to duplicate, and click onSave a copy.
